Mercury Baypark Stadium and Arena
Mercury Baypark Stadium is a multi-purpose stadium in Tauranga, New Zealand. It is currently used for dirt track speedway and jetsprint events during summer, and various other events throughout the year.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Bayfair Shopping Centre
Shopping center
Bayfair Shopping Centre, more commonly known as simply Bayfair, is one of the main shopping malls in Tauranga located in the suburb of Arataki. Bayfair is also known for being the first shopping mall built in Tauranga. Bayfair Shopping Centre is situated 1¼ km north of Mercury Baypark Stadium and Arena.
Tauranga Airport
Aerodrome
Photo: Wikimedia, CC BY-SA 2.0.
Tauranga Airport is an airport serving the city of Tauranga, New Zealand. It is located adjacent to Tauranga Harbour in the suburb of Mount Maunganui, approximately 3 km northeast of Tauranga CBD. Tauranga Airport is situated 2½ km northwest of Mercury Baypark Stadium and Arena.

Te Maunga
Suburb
Te Maunga is a suburb of Tauranga in the Bay of Plenty, in New Zealand's North Island. A large timber fire broke out in Te Maunga in November 2019. The area experienced surface flooding in June 2020.
